Causes & Risk Factors
Several factors can contribute to Actinic Keratosis.
Actinic keratosis develops when ultraviolet radiation from the sun or tanning beds damages the DNA in skin cells called keratinocytes.
Actinic keratosis develops when ultraviolet radiation from the sun or tanning beds damages the DNA in skin cells called keratinocytes. Over years of exposure, this UV damage accumulates and causes cells to grow abnormally, creating the characteristic rough, scaly patches. The process happens gradually, which explains why actinic keratoses typically appear later in life even though the damage began decades earlier.
The skin's natural repair mechanisms usually fix minor DNA damage from occasional sun exposure.
The skin's natural repair mechanisms usually fix minor DNA damage from occasional sun exposure. However, repeated or intense UV exposure overwhelms these protective systems, allowing damaged cells to multiply and form visible lesions. Areas of the body that receive the most consistent sun exposure, such as the face, ears, hands, and forearms, become prime locations for these growths to develop.
Certain genetic factors also influence who develops actinic keratosis and how quickly the condition progresses.
Certain genetic factors also influence who develops actinic keratosis and how quickly the condition progresses. People with fair skin, light hair, and blue or green eyes have less protective melanin pigment, making them more susceptible to UV damage. Additionally, individuals with compromised immune systems may develop actinic keratoses more readily, as their bodies are less capable of repairing cellular damage or controlling abnormal cell growth.
Risk Factors
- Fair skin that burns easily and tans poorly
- History of frequent sun exposure or sunburns
- Living in sunny climates or high altitudes
- Regular use of tanning beds or sun lamps
- Age over 40 years
- Male gender due to higher occupational sun exposure
- Outdoor occupation such as farming or construction
- Weakened immune system from medications or illness
- Family history of skin cancer
- Previous diagnosis of actinic keratosis or skin cancer
Diagnosis
How healthcare professionals diagnose Actinic Keratosis:
- 1
Diagnosing actinic keratosis typically begins with a comprehensive skin examination by a dermatologist or trained healthcare provider.
Diagnosing actinic keratosis typically begins with a comprehensive skin examination by a dermatologist or trained healthcare provider. During this visual inspection, the doctor examines all sun-exposed areas of the body, looking for characteristic rough, scaly patches that feel different from surrounding normal skin. They may use a magnifying device called a dermatoscope to get a closer look at suspicious lesions and assess their features more clearly.
- 2
If the diagnosis is uncertain or if a lesion appears unusual, the doctor may perform a skin biopsy to rule out skin cancer.
If the diagnosis is uncertain or if a lesion appears unusual, the doctor may perform a skin biopsy to rule out skin cancer. This simple procedure involves removing a small sample of the affected tissue, which is then examined under a microscope by a pathologist. The biopsy can distinguish between actinic keratosis and other skin conditions, including squamous cell carcinoma or basal cell carcinoma.
- 3
Doctors also consider the patient's medical history, including sun exposure patterns, previous skin cancers, and family history of skin conditions.
Doctors also consider the patient's medical history, including sun exposure patterns, previous skin cancers, and family history of skin conditions. They may recommend regular follow-up examinations to monitor existing lesions and watch for new growths, especially in patients with multiple actinic keratoses or other risk factors for skin cancer. Early detection through routine skin checks remains the most effective strategy for preventing progression to more serious conditions.
Complications
- The primary concern with untreated actinic keratosis is progression to squamous cell carcinoma, a type of skin cancer that can spread to nearby tissues and, in rare cases, to distant parts of the body.
- Studies indicate that 5 to 10 percent of actinic keratoses transform into squamous cell carcinoma over time, though the exact timeframe varies considerably among individuals.
- This transformation risk increases with factors such as lesion size, location, and the patient's immune status.
- Even when actinic keratoses don't progress to cancer, they can cause ongoing discomfort and cosmetic concerns.
- Some lesions become thick and horn-like, creating rough textures that catch on clothing or feel unpleasant to touch.
- Additionally, people who develop actinic keratoses often continue to develop new lesions over time, requiring ongoing monitoring and treatment to maintain healthy skin and prevent complications.
Prevention
- Preventing actinic keratosis centers on comprehensive sun protection practices that should begin early in life and continue throughout adulthood.
- Daily application of broad-spectrum sunscreen with an SPF of at least 30 provides essential protection, even on cloudy days when UV rays can still cause skin damage.
- Reapplication every two hours, or more frequently when swimming or sweating, ensures continued effectiveness.
- Protective clothing and accessories play a crucial role in prevention strategies.
- Wide-brimmed hats shield the face, ears, and neck, while long-sleeved shirts and long pants protect the arms and legs during extended outdoor activities.
- Seeking shade during peak sun hours between 10 AM and 4 PM significantly reduces UV exposure, and avoiding tanning beds eliminates an additional source of harmful radiation.
- Regular skin self-examinations help detect new or changing lesions early, when treatment is most effective.
- People should examine their entire body monthly, looking for new growths, changes in existing spots, or areas that feel different from surrounding skin.
- Professional skin examinations by a dermatologist provide expert evaluation and should be scheduled annually for high-risk individuals or as recommended based on personal risk factors.
Treatment for actinic keratosis aims to remove or destroy the abnormal cells while preserving healthy surrounding tissue.
Treatment for actinic keratosis aims to remove or destroy the abnormal cells while preserving healthy surrounding tissue. Topical medications represent the most common first-line approach, with options including 5-fluorouracil cream, imiquimod cream, and diclofenac gel. These medications work by targeting rapidly dividing cells or stimulating the immune system to attack the abnormal tissue, typically requiring several weeks of application to achieve complete clearance.
For individual lesions or cases where topical treatments prove ineffective, doctors may recommend destructive procedures.
For individual lesions or cases where topical treatments prove ineffective, doctors may recommend destructive procedures. Cryotherapy using liquid nitrogen remains one of the most popular options, freezing the abnormal tissue and causing it to slough off over the following weeks. Other procedures include electrodessication and curettage, where the lesion is scraped away and the base cauterized, or laser therapy that precisely targets the abnormal cells.
Photodynamic therapy offers another effective treatment option, particularly for patients with multiple lesions across large areas.
Photodynamic therapy offers another effective treatment option, particularly for patients with multiple lesions across large areas. This procedure involves applying a photosensitizing medication to the skin, followed by exposure to specific wavelengths of light that activate the drug and destroy abnormal cells. The treatment can address both visible lesions and subclinical damage in the surrounding area.
Recent advances in treatment include ingenol mebutate gel, derived from the sap of a specific plant species, which can clear actinic keratoses with just a few days of application.
Recent advances in treatment include ingenol mebutate gel, derived from the sap of a specific plant species, which can clear actinic keratoses with just a few days of application. Researchers continue investigating new topical agents and combination therapies that may offer improved efficacy with fewer side effects. The choice of treatment depends on factors such as the number and location of lesions, patient preferences, and individual response to previous treatments.
Living With Actinic Keratosis
Managing actinic keratosis successfully requires developing consistent daily habits that protect the skin while monitoring for changes in existing lesions or the development of new ones. Patients should establish a routine that includes applying sunscreen every morning as part of their regular skincare regimen, regardless of weather conditions or planned activities. Keeping protective clothing and wide-brimmed hats readily available makes it easier to shield the skin during unexpected outdoor exposure.
